Ubuntu安装Python3.8
1.安装依赖包
$ sudo apt-get update
$ sudo apt-get install software-properties-common
2.添加deadsnakes PPA源
$ sudo add-apt-repository ppa:deadsnakes/ppa
(这里会弹出信息Press [ENTER] to continue or Ctrl-c to cancel adding it.,按Enter即可)
3.开始安装Python 3.8
$ sudo apt-get update
$ sudo apt-get install python3.8
4.检验是否安装好了
$ python3.8 -V
如果你下载了多个Python版本,你需要执行这一步
$ which python3.8
$ /usr/bin/python3.8
$ sudo update-alternatives --install /usr/bin/python3 python3 /usr/bin/python3.8 1
$ sudo update-alternatives --config python3
输入需要设置的指定序号再按Enter即可
安装django2.2
1.设置输入python默认为python3的
sudo rm -rf /usr/bin/python
ln -s /usr/bin/python3 /usr/bin/python
2.安装pip
sudo apt install python3-pip
3.安装Django2.2
pip3 --default-timeout=1000 install django==2.2
如果报错:urllib3.exceptions.ReadTimeoutError: HTTPSConnectionPool(host='files.pythonhosted.org', port=443): Read timed out.
则输入pip3 --default-timeout=1000 install --upgrade django==2.2
4.验证是否安装成功
python
>>>import django
>>>print(django.get_version())
2.2(这是输出的django的版本)
如果你需要python3的命令更改成python那么那就输入sudo ln -s /usr/bin/python3.6 /usr/bin/python
使用python -V和python3 -V检查输出一样则成功